Output 76fde71a40d95a822a7e120d165d323e15fbf892ba2cf6cf6d39e9acf0dc34d2:0

value
20032500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d6420ffe1618f540678b0718e0238740cff6ad3 OP_EQUALVERIFY OP_CHECKSIG
address
1MBcHURPhjusnJSZS7mxu1LquT2Kq4rzho
transaction
76fde71a40d95a822a7e120d165d323e15fbf892ba2cf6cf6d39e9acf0dc34d2
confirmations
500717
spent
true